Transaction 53f792918b4820700216bb08a66186aa61a05662384b7f131348aa04564bb780

1 Input
2 Outputs
  • 53f792918b4820700216bb08a66186aa61a05662384b7f131348aa04564bb780:0
  • value  99636
    address  1M7417iShhN6cXk5k1isK5cxB3fMPbRKVy
  • 53f792918b4820700216bb08a66186aa61a05662384b7f131348aa04564bb780:1
  • value  1000000
    address  1FSbbWLfbr9DNtebmnHzXzLxoTGMN4J1Tw